This article reports on two related pieces of news firstly that Albemarle Corp. of the USA has introduced a new reactive flame retardant, Saytex RX 8500 , as a replacement for pentabromodiphenyl ether (penta-BDE) in the production of flame-retardant PU foam. Secondly that Great Lakes Chemical Corp., the only manufacturer of penta-BDE, has announced plans to voluntarily phase out and cease production of this, and also octa-BDE, at the end of 2004. [Pg.33]

The two main brominated flame retardants used commercially in PET are PyroChek 68PB (see Figure 14.18) and Saytex HP-7010 (Albemarle). Both of these flame retardants are based on brominated polystyrene. While there are similarities between these flame retardants, they are not equivalents. There are quality and performance differences between these two products as they use different raw materials (i.e. polystyrenes) and the process for bromination is different. Saytex HP-7010 has better thermal stability and colour control than does PyroCheck 68 PB. However, if higher flow characteristics are a necessary property of the FR-PET, then Pyrocheck 68 PB would be the product of choice. Sodium antimonate is the appropriate synergist in PET since it is more stable at the higher processing temperatures required of PET and does not cause depolymerization of this polyesters. [Pg.527]

Single-dose gavage LDj, values of 5,000 and 6,200 mg/kg were detennined for pentaBDE (Saytex 115 and DE-71, respectively) in rats that were observed for 14 days (British Industrial Biological Research Association 1977 Pharmakon Research International Inc. 1984). Another study found that a single 5,000 mg/kg dose of pentaBDE caused deaths in four of five rats in the 14 days following treatment. [Pg.69]

Polybrominated Diphenyl Ethers. In the United States, Albemarle Corporation and Great Lakes Chemical Corporation market mixtures of PBDEs under trade names (e.g., Bromkal 70-5DE, DE-71, Tardex 50, Tardex 50 L, and Saytex 115 for pentaBDE mixtures DE-79, FR-1208, and Saytex 111 for octaBDE mixtures and DE 83, FR-300 BA, and Saytex 102 for decaBDE mixtures). The are also several trade names used by producers from Europe and Japan for the BDE mixtures. The chemical identities of commercial mixtures of pentaBDE, octaBDE, and decaBDE are listed in Table 4-3 (WHO 1994a). [Pg.290]
